- OIOUBL schematron version 1.17.0.RC for OIOUBL 2.1 is released as a Release Candidate by the Danish Business Authority.
- Final release is expected in mid-February 2026, with an implementation deadline of May 15, 2026.
- Key updates include tax code alignment at line and summary levels, expanded VAT code list for Peppol compatibility, and stricter currency code validation.
- About 5% of current production data will be affected by the new tax code rule.
- Extended notice period is provided for businesses to complete testing due to the significant impact on invoice data.
